Investigation of the Spectral Distribution of the Intensity of the Components of Stimulated Raman Scattering of Light in Condensed Media

Abstract

Systematic investigations of the spectral distribution of the intensity of SRS components were performed for the first time. It is shown that the existing theoretical concepts do not describe the actually observed spectral distributions. The fine structure of the SRS lines was observed and investigated in detail. Different physical mechanisms of its appearance are discussed. The influence of self-focusing of SRS on the development of the spectral distributions of the intensity was investigated experimentally for the first time ever. It is shown that the appearance of large spectral broadenings at the SRS self-focusing dots and the angular directivity of the components in media with large Kerr constants can be explained from the point of view of the concept of the propagation of high-power optical radiation in a medium in the form of moving focal regions.

Dissertation for the degree of Candidate of Physicomathematical Sciences, defended November 28, 1975 at the Session of the Scientific Council of the Department of General and Applied Physics, Moscow Physicotechnical Institute. The advisers were Doctor of Physicomathematical Sciences M. M. Sushchinskii and Candidate of Physicomathematical Sciences A. I. Sokolovskaya.
